Pet-friendly summary
The Getaway is a two-bedroom bungalow in Brixham that has built a steady following with travellers bringing a dog along. The property is a whole-house rental on a quiet residential street with a small garden, off-street parking, and a back yard view towards Torquay across the bay. The bungalow format keeps the practical side of pet-travel low-effort: ground-floor access throughout, no shared corridors, and a private outdoor space that pet-travelling guests describe as enclosed enough to use as a safe pen between walks.
What comes up most often in feedback from guests with dogs is the host's welcome routine. Arriving guests find a welcome pack that includes scones with cream and tea, biscuits for the humans, and a dedicated treat selection for the dog. Several reviews mention that the dog-treat detail set the tone for the trip - it's the kind of touch that signals the hosts are genuinely set up for pet guests rather than tolerating them. One stay even noted cat treats included alongside the dog ones, which suggests the hosts cater for a broader range of pet visitors than the listing implies.
One small caveat from the review record: the back yard is gravel/pebble rather than grass, which is fine for most dogs but worth knowing if you have a dog with sensitive paws or one that prefers grass for toilet trips. The garden itself is small - the property is best for one or two dogs rather than a larger pack.
Agoda lists The Getaway as pet-friendly but doesn't publish a fee, weight limit, or breed restriction. Confirm directly with the hosts if you're bringing more than one dog or a larger breed - bungalow rentals sometimes ask for a pet cleaning supplement that isn't disclosed in the listing.
The Brixham setting works well for dogs that enjoy harbour walks and short town strolls - the bungalow is within walking distance of the centre, and the Devon coastal path is a short drive away for longer outings. Best suited to: couples and families with one or two dogs who want a private base in a south Devon harbour town, with bungalow-format ease of access and a welcome routine that goes well beyond the standard.
